Size reduction: How to select the proper milling equipment
The hammer and screen mill style uses the impact of swinging hammers that rotate at high speeds inside a round housing to reduce the particle size. When the particles meet the targeted size, they fall through a screen and into collection.

Effect of mill type on the size reduction and phase transformation of
Air jet milling is found to be the most effective in reducing particle size from a d 90 of 37 µm to 2.9 µm compared to planetary ball milling (30.2 µm) and single ball milling (10.5 µm). Milling Equipment
Particle size reduction of feed materials by Hammer Mills occurs as a function of Rotor speed, feed rate, hit resistance, clearance between grinding plates and hammers, and screen size. Particle Size Reduction Services
Catalent’s particle size reduction services are accomplished through the use of fluid energy jet mills. This type of mill operates on the principles of impact and attrition, generating high velocity collisions between particles that are suspended in a nitrogen gas or compressed air stream.

Effect of mill type on the size reduction and phase
The stress mode that effects size reduction in the air jet mill (Fig. 2b) is mainly impact, by way of particle–particle and particle–wall collisions. The collision energy is created by the high speed flow of compressed air ( Neikov et al., 2009 ).
